Digital Media Marketing Intern: Including SEO, PPC, Social Media (Paid Internship)

OVERALL RESPONSIBILITIES:

The Digital Marketing Intern is responsible for supporting our company-wide marketing efforts. The Associate will assist our Sales and Marketing teams with SEO, PPC, and Social Media content creation, management, and optimization.

SPECIFIC R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Compose and post online content for the company’s social media page and website.
  • Conduct market research to support and enhance all marketing content.
  • Contribute to the company’s SEO/SEM strategies.
  • Measure and report performance of digital marketing campaigns and assess against goals (ROI and KPIs).
  • Identify critical conversion points and drop-off points.
  • Evaluate emerging technologies.
  • Brainstorm with Marketing Manager to build new and creative growth strategies through digital marketing.
  • Flexible scheduling, 20-40 hours per week, remote or in-person

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Working towards a Bachelor’s degree in Marketing or Digital Media
  • Minimum GPA of 3.3
  • Demonstrated knowledge of basic SEO, PPC, and social media principles
  • Proven ability to efficiently plan and organize simultaneous projects
  • Excellent interpersonal skills and demonstrated ability to work with all levels in the organization
  • Demonstrated the ability to function independently or as a team member
  • Excellent English communication skills, both verbal and written

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Previous relevant experience in digital marketing
  • Knowledge of website and marketing analytics tools (i.e. Google Analytics, SEMRush, WordPress, etc.)
  • Experience with digital copywriting principles
  • Experience with CRM and marketing automation technologies (i.e. Hubspot, Salesforce, Zoho, etc.)
  • Experience with A/B and multivariate experiments
  • Experience in setting up and optimizing PPC campaigns on all major search engines
  • Working knowledge of HTML, CSS, and JavaScript development and constraints
